2019 Pinot Noir, Adda

Winemaker's Notes

Named after our family Matriarch who championed Cuvaison in its early days, the 2019 Pinot Noir, Adda is a blend of our best estate-grown Pinot Noir. Made up of three distinct clones; Calera, Wädenswil 2A and clone 828, this deeply concentrated wine offers notes of sun ripened black cherry, plum and rich pie-filling fruit. Kissed by black tea and violet on the palate, this opulent selection finishes with a warm touch of clove and sandalwood.

Technical Data

Special Designation: Legacy
Vineyard Designation: Napa Valley, Los Carneros
Harvest Date: Sept. 14 – Sept. 25, 2019
Fermentation: 25 days
Aging: 16 months in French oak barrels (50% new)
Wine Composition: 100% Pinot Noir
pH: 3.76
Alcohol: 14.6%
Acid: 5.5 g/L
